MSNBC's Chris Hayes wonders why conservatives are 'whining' when they have a 'dubiously obtained' majority on SCOTUS

To some, the three justices seated on the Supreme Court who were nominated by President Donald Trump will always have an asterisk next to their names. After Justice Neil Gorsuch took Merrick Garland’s “stolen” seat on the Court, there’s been a shroud of doubt over all who followed. Brett Kavanaugh organized gang rapes at parties while in high school, and Amy Coney Barrett was a member of a “Handmaid’s Tale” cult. But today Democrats are worried about civility during the confirmation hearings for Ketanji Brown Jackson.
